公众号通过api发送小程序消息

2019年8月27日10:29:10 发表评论 51

接口调用请求说明:

  1. http请求方式: POST
  2. https://api.weixin.qq.com/cgi-bin/message/custom/send?access_token=ACCESS_TOKEN

发送普通消息的小程序链接

  1. {
  2.     "touser":"OPENID",
  3.     "msgtype":"text",
  4.     "text":
  5.     {
  6.          "content":"文本内容<a href="http://www.qq.com" data-miniprogram-appid="appId" data-miniprogram-path="pages/index/index">点击跳小程序</a>"
  7.     }
  8. }

说明

  1. data-miniprogram-appid 项,填写小程序appid,则表示该链接跳小程序;
  2. data-miniprogram-path项,填写小程序路径,路径与app.json中保持一致,可带参数;
  3. 对于不支持data-miniprogram-appid 项的客户端版本,如果有herf项,则仍然保持跳href中的网页链接;
  4. data-miniprogram-appid对应的小程序必须与公众号有绑定关系

返回结果

  1. {"errcode":0,"errmsg":"ok"}

发送效果

公众号通过api发送小程序消息

公众号推送小程序卡片

  1. {
  2.     "touser":"OPENID",
  3.     "msgtype":"miniprogrampage",
  4.     "miniprogrampage":
  5.     {
  6.         "title":"title",
  7.         "appid":"appid",
  8.         "pagepath":"pagepath",
  9.         "thumb_media_id":"thumb_media_id"
  10.     }
  11. }

返回结果

  1. {"errcode":0,"errmsg":"ok"}

发送效果

公众号通过api发送小程序消息

参考文档

公众号技术文档:https://mp.weixin.qq.com/wiki?t=resource/res_main&id=mp1421140547

吴蛋蛋

发表评论

: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en: